What Are Clean Room Sandwich Panels?

Cleanroom sandwich panels are prefabricated building components explicitly designed for cleanroom applications. As the name suggests, these panels have a “sandwich” construction consisting of two outer metal skins and an insulating core material sandwiched between them.

The outer skins are typically made from galvanized steel, stainless steel, or aluminum. These metals are chosen for their durability, smooth surfaces, and resistance to corrosion, which are essential in maintaining a cleanroom’s cleanliness and hygiene.

The core material serves multiple purposes. It provides insulation to regulate temperature and humidity within the cleanroom, ensuring a stable environment for sensitive processes. Typical core materials include mineral wool, polystyrene, polyurethane, or polyisocyanurate. Each material offers different insulation, fire resistance, and soundproofing properties, allowing customization based on the specific cleanroom requirements.

Cleanroom sandwich panels are designed to interlock with each other, creating a seamless, airtight barrier. This is crucial for preventing the ingress of contaminants and maintaining a controlled environment within the cleanroom. The panels are also easy to clean and disinfect, minimizing contamination risk.

Cleanroom sandwich panels provide a multifunctional solution for cleanroom construction. They offer structural integrity, thermal and acoustic insulation, airtightness, and hygienic properties, all of which are essential for creating and maintaining a controlled environment that meets the stringent demands of various industries.

Advantages of Clean Room Sandwich Panels

Cleanroom sandwich panels offer numerous advantages that make them a preferred choice for cleanroom construction:

Modularity and Flexibility

Sandwich panels are pre-engineered and come in standard sizes, making them easy to customize and install for various cleanroom configurations. Whether you need a small laboratory or a large-scale manufacturing facility, sandwich panels can be tailored to fit your specific dimensions and layout. Their modular nature allows for quick and efficient installation, minimizing downtime during construction.

Thermal Insulation

The insulating core material within sandwich panels acts as a thermal barrier, preventing heat transfer and maintaining stable temperatures within the cleanroom. This is crucial for sensitive processes that require precise temperature control. 

Effective insulation reduces the energy needed for heating and cooling, resulting in significant cost savings and a smaller environmental footprint.

Soundproofing

Due to their construction, cleanroom sandwich panels are inherently sound-absorbing. The core material and the airtight joints between panels help dampen noise transmission, creating a quieter and more controlled environment. This benefits the comfort of personnel working within the cleanroom and the sensitive equipment operating inside.

Fire Resistance

Sandwich panels can offer varying degrees of fire resistance depending on the core material chosen. Mineral wool cores, for example, are non-combustible and can provide a significant barrier against the spread of flames, protecting the cleanroom and its contents in case of a fire.

Hygienic Properties

The smooth, non-porous surfaces of sandwich panels are easy to clean and disinfect, making them ideal for maintaining a sterile environment. They do not harbour dust, bacteria, or other contaminants, ensuring the cleanliness levels required for critical processes. Regular cleaning and disinfection protocols are easily implemented on these surfaces, contributing to the overall hygiene and safety of the cleanroom.

Choosing the Right Clean Room Sandwich Panel

Choosing the right cleanroom sandwich panel is a critical decision that can significantly impact your controlled environment’s functionality, longevity, and safety.

Here are some essential factors to consider:

  • Cleanroom Classification: The level of cleanliness required in your cleanroom will dictate the type of materials needed for the sandwich panels. Higher classifications demand stricter control over particle contamination, necessitating panels with smoother surfaces and specific finishes.
  • Temperature and Humidity: The environmental conditions within your cleanroom will also influence the choice of materials. For example, if your cleanroom operates at low temperatures, you’ll need panels with a core material that provides excellent thermal insulation.
  • Fire Resistance: If your cleanroom houses flammable materials or processes, selecting sandwich panels with a fire-resistant core, such as mineral wool, is essential for safety.
  • Chemical Resistance: Depending on the substances used within your cleanroom, you may need panels with outer skins resistant to specific chemicals to prevent corrosion or degradation.
  • Durability: Cleanroom sandwich panels should be durable enough to withstand regular cleaning and disinfection protocols without compromising their integrity or appearance.
